只需简单步骤,轻松搭建免费VPN服务器,即刻享受无拘无束的网络体验和加密安全,守护您的在线隐私。

轻松搭建免费VPN服务器,畅享网络自由与安全,搭建免费vpn服务器,第1张

什么是VPN?

<img src="http://www.iis7.com/uploads/cj/201910/201507221420582.jpg" alt="VPN示意图">

<figcaption>VPN示意图</figcaption>

VPN,即虚拟私人网络,是一种通过公共网络建立安全通信连接的技术,它将用户的设备连接至一个远程服务器,并通过加密数据传输,确保用户隐私和数据安全,VPN还能实现跨地域访问,突破网络限制。

搭建免费VPN服务器的步骤

1. 选择合适的VPN协议

目前市面上常见的VPN协议包括PPTP、L2TP/IPsec、OpenVPN等,PPTP和L2TP/IPsec协议配置简单,但安全性相对较低;而OpenVPN协议安全性较高,但配置较为复杂,根据您的需求,选择合适的VPN协议。

2. 准备服务器

搭建免费VPN服务器需要一台服务器,您可以选择云服务器、VPS或自己的物理服务器,以下以云服务器为例:

选择云服务提供商:目前市面上有很多云服务提供商,如阿里云、腾讯云、华为云等,根据您的需求,选择合适的云服务提供商。

购买服务器:登录云服务提供商官网,选择合适的配置和计费模式购买服务器。

3. 安装VPN服务器软件

以OpenVPN为例,以下是安装步骤:

登录服务器:使用以下命令安装OpenVPN:

```bash

sudo apt-get update

sudo apt-get install openvpn

```

生成服务器证书和私钥

```bash

sudo openvpn --genkey --secret server.key

sudo openvpn --genconfig > server.conf

sudo openvpn --cs-certs server.crt

```

4. 配置VPN服务器

编辑/etc/openvpn/server.conf文件,修改以下参数:

port 1194
proto udp
dev tun
ca /etc/openvpn/server.crt
cert /etc/openvpn/server.crt
key /etc/openvpn/server.key
dh /etc/openvpn/dh2048.pem
server 10.8.0.0 255.255.255.0
ifconfig-pool-persist ipp.txt
keepalive 10 120
cipher AES-256-CBC
max-clients 100
status openvpn-status.log
log localhost openvpn.log

5. 启动VPN服务

使用以下命令启动VPN服务:

sudo systemctl start openvpn@server

6. 分享VPN服务器地址和端口

将VPN服务器的公网IP地址和端口分享给需要连接的用户。

7. 用户连接VPN服务器

用户需要下载并安装相应的VPN客户端,然后使用服务器地址和端口连接。

注意事项

1、确保服务器安全:定期更新服务器操作系统和软件,防止安全漏洞。

2、限制连接数:根据服务器性能和需求,合理设置最大连接数。

3、遵守法律法规:在搭建和使用VPN服务器时,请确保遵守当地法律法规。

通过以上步骤,您已经成功搭建了一个免费的VPN服务器,可以畅享网络自由与安全,同时保护您的隐私和数据,需要注意的是,搭建VPN服务器需要一定的技术基础,如果您对网络知识不够熟悉,建议寻求专业人士的帮助。

未经允许不得转载! 作者:烟雨楼,转载或复制请以超链接形式并注明出处快连vpn

原文地址:https://le-tsvpn.com/vpntuijian/69841.html发布于:2024-11-14

发表评论

快捷回复: 表情:
评论列表 (暂无评论,1人围观)

还没有评论,来说两句吧...